我正在尝试在PhpStorm中创建一个实时模板,但我在动态创建变量方面遇到了麻烦。我正在尝试做这样的事情:
$$VARIABLE_NAME$ = function($END$)
{
};
$this->foo(array('$VARIABLE_NAME$' => $$VARIABLE_NAME$));
假设我们输入$ VARIABLE_NAME $的'bar',我想得到以下结果:
$bar = function()
{
};
$this->foo(array('bar' => $bar));
基本上我需要一种方法来逃避$ VARIABLE_NAME $,这样它就会为你输入的值创建一个php变量。有谁知道怎么做?
答案 0 :(得分:4)
当然,只需使用$$
作为实际的美元符号。
这意味着您必须将$$VARIABLE_NAME$
替换为$$$VARIABLE_NAME$